What to Expect at This Store
Visiting a rent-to-own store is straightforward. Here is a general overview of what to bring and how the process typically works. Requirements may vary — contact Aaron's directly to confirm.
What to Bring
- Valid photo ID — driver's license, state ID, or passport
- Proof of income — recent pay stub, bank statement, or benefits letter
- Proof of residence — utility bill, lease agreement, or mail with your address
- Personal references — typically 3-4 contacts with phone numbers
How It Works
- 1 Browse in store — choose from available furniture, appliances, electronics, and more
- 2 Apply — no traditional credit check at most stores; approval is based on income and residency
- 3 Get approved — many stores offer same-day approval and immediate access to your items
- 4 Delivery or pickup — most stores include free delivery, setup, and ongoing service/maintenance
Typically included with rent-to-own agreements:
Free delivery and setup, service and maintenance for the life of the agreement, the option to return items at any time without penalty, and an early purchase option (EPO) to buy the item outright before the lease ends. Rent-to-own is not a loan or credit purchase. Specific terms vary by store.
